What's going on with British tennis? Only 1 British player left in Wimbledon singles by Alternative-Maybe747 in tennis

[–]FormulaSolution 0 points1 point  (0 children)

We've had 3 Withdrawals from WTA Top 100 players, Burrage is top 100 material but withdrew with Injury.

Heather Watson made it to Qs R3 and was pipped by the Number 1 seed.

Bearing in mind: We're in the R32 now, there's only 32 + 32 (64) players left and you'd expect them to be the Top 32 in the world for both WTA and ATP.

Only Boulter and Raducanu would be expected to be there. I'm still super annoyed that Boults didn't win her match but that's Tennis, you do lose some games you were expected to win. You can see plenty of that in this Tournament and the world cup.
